Linux中的rc、rc.d、share、proc的由来是什么?

Linux中的rc、rc.d、share、proc的由来是什么?

我仍然无法弄清楚许多缩写的来源,例如rc,,,,...rc.dshareproc

我听说有人说rc是“运行命令”,.d是目录,但我不确定这是真的。

有没有表格解释它们的来源?

答案1

rc实际上是一个旧批处理设施的化石,a runcom;以下是 Brian Kernighan 和 Dennis Ritchie 的引述:

有一个工具可以执行存储在文件中的一堆命令;它被称为“runco​​m”,意为“运行命令”,并且该文件开始被称为“a runco​​m”。 Unix 中的 rc 就是这种用法的化石。

.d是区分文件和目录的标准方法(由于目录是文件的一种类型,因此它们必须具有不同的名称)。它通常用于指示该目录中的文件将出于某种目的而获取,通常是为了允许模块化配置。

有一个关于此类内容的很好的情况说明书印第安纳大学网站

相关内容